Abstract
The symplectic and Poisson structures of the Liouville theory are derived from the SL(2,R) WZNW theory by gauge invariant Hamiltonian reduction. Causal non-equal time Poisson brackets for a Liouville field are presented. Using the symmetries of the Liouville theory, symbols of local fields are constructed and their ∗-products calculated. Quantum deformations consistent with the canonical quantisation result, and a non-equal time commutator is given.
